> If you want to run it in text mode you can add the
> verbose option.  Just add -verbose at it will show
> lots of detail and once in a while the percentage
> done.  If you let it run all the time it will try to
> connect to the internet and get a new work unit.  I
> think it checks every hour for a network connection so
> if you have dial up only and stay on for an hour it
> will connect automatically.  If not you can shut it
> down and restart it when you are connected.

> > >I downloaded Setiathome and installed, initiated
> > the first download from
> > >the website and started just fine. Now I can't see
> > what progress is made
> > >or not and can't figure out how to get another work
> > unit if my first one
> > >is done. Doesn't it tell you when you log on to the
> > net that it want's
> > >to connect for download? This could be fun if I can
> > figure out how to
> > >run it. Some help to a man or faq page or just some
> > enlightenment by
> > >email would be appreciated.
> > 
> > You can get the xsetiathome package to see what the
> > progress is.
> > When it's done, it will try to connect to the net to
> > get the next package,
> > unless you specify -stop_after_process with it
